What Happens During a Fence Repair
You start with an assessment of the damaged sections to identify whether posts need resetting, boards require replacement, or rails have separated from the frame. The crew removes broken or rotted pieces, checks for level and plumb on vertical posts, and secures new boards using galvanized or coated fasteners that resist rust. If posts have shifted, they may be re-dug and set with fresh concrete or gravel to restore stability.
Once the repairs are complete, you will see boards aligned evenly, gates that close without dragging, and a fence line that stands straight and secure. What types of fence damage can be repaired?
You can repair loose or broken boards, leaning posts, separated rails, damaged gate hinges, and fasteners that have pulled free, as long as the majority of the fence structure remains intact.
How long does a typical fence repair take?
Most repairs are completed in a few hours to a full day depending on the number of sections involved and whether posts need resetting or concrete work.
Why do wood fences fail in Deer Park?
High humidity, seasonal rain, and sun exposure cause wood to expand, contract, and rot over time, especially where posts meet the ground or where water collects along the base.
What materials are used for replacement boards?
The crew matches the existing wood type when possible and uses pressure-treated lumber for ground-contact areas to resist moisture and insect damage.
When should I consider replacing instead of repairing?
If more than half the fence is damaged, posts are rotted below ground level, or the frame has lost structural integrity across multiple sections, replacement becomes more cost-effective than repeated repairs.
